Title
Numerical studies on volume production of negative ions in hydrogen plasmas
Creators Fukumasa Osamu
Creators Saeki Setsuo
In order to study the mechanism of H^- production due to volume processes and the dependence of H^- production on plasma parameters, a comprehensive model is presented. The model considers important processes for the production of both H^- and positive ions. A set of particle balance equations in a steady-state hydrogen plasma are solved simultaneously. The calculated results have confirmed that H^- ions are generated by dissociative attachment to highly vibrational excited hydrogen molecules (vibrational level υ”=5-10) and these molecules are produced by electrons with energies in excess of 30 eV.
